The Pearl of the Orient

Hong Kong stands as a bridge between East and West, a former British colony that has become one of the world's most dynamic financial centers. This is where ancient Chinese traditions meet British colonial heritage, where skyscrapers climb impossibly steep mountainsides, and where the harbor that made it a trading powerhouse still pulses with energy. Victoria Peak, rising 552 meters above sea level, offers breathtaking views of a skyline that represents the pinnacle of vertical urban living. Hong Kong is a city of contrasts—ultra-modern and deeply traditional, densely populated yet surrounded by natural beauty, a global financial hub that maintains its unique cultural identity.

Why It's Memorable:

  • Victoria Peak, the highest point on Hong Kong Island, offering panoramic views of one of the world's most iconic skylines
  • The Hong Kong skyline, featuring over 300 skyscrapers, more than any other city in the world
  • The Star Ferry, crossing Victoria Harbour since 1888, connecting Hong Kong Island to Kowloon in a journey that has become a cultural icon
  • The Big Buddha (Tian Tan Buddha), a 34-meter bronze statue on Lantau Island, one of the world's largest outdoor seated Buddhas
  • A city of 7.5 million people living in one of the world's most densely populated urban areas
  • The Hong Kong Stock Exchange, one of the world's largest and most important financial markets
  • The blend of Cantonese culture, British colonial heritage, and international influences creating a unique Hong Kong identity
  • The Peak Tram, a funicular railway that has been climbing Victoria Peak since 1888, offering stunning views of the harbor
  • Temple Street Night Market, where traditional street food and local culture come alive after dark
  • A Special Administrative Region that maintains its own legal system, currency, and way of life under "One Country, Two Systems"

Care Instructions

Turn your garment inside out during washing or drying. Wash on a 30°C setting.

Iron-On Instructions

  1. Pre-heat the area where the patch will be applied using a household iron
  2. Place the patch onto the surface (face up), cover with a tea towel
  3. Press for 30-40 seconds using the iron (keep the iron still)
  4. Once ironed on, do not touch the patch until it has cooled down
  5. If the patch does not stick, repeat the process

Note: Do not iron onto coated fabrics, non-iron fabrics, or fabrics with long fibres.
